About the Opportunity
The Global Youth Leadership Advisory Board is a youth-led advisory group established by DOT to provide strategic guidance for its programmes. Members of the board will:
- Offer input on DOT’s current and future youth, women, and digital empowerment initiatives.
- Act as ambassadors for DOT, engaging peers and amplifying youth voices through digital platforms.
- Co-design programmes and contribute insights that support sustainable youth development.
This opportunity is fully virtual, allowing participants to contribute remotely while making a tangible impact.
Eligibility
Applicants must meet the following criteria:
- Must be an alum of a DOT youth programme such as Youth Leader, Digital Champion/Ambassador, Community Leader, Climate Champion, Social Entrepreneur, or Street Teams.
- Aged 25–35 years.
- Citizen and resident of one of the following countries: Tanzania, Malawi, Zambia, Côte d’Ivoire, Rwanda, Jordan, or Lebanon.
- Demonstrated experience in social entrepreneurship, innovation, business, ICT, youth leadership, or digital empowerment.
- Strong proficiency in English, confident in public speaking, and active on social media.
- Able to commit at least 7 hours per month to board activities, either virtually or in-person.

Additional Information / Terms
- Membership is voluntary and not remunerated; however, members gain significant leadership experience and professional exposure.
- Participants must actively engage in monthly meetings, programme reviews, and advisory activities.
Host Organisation
Digital Opportunity Trust (DOT) is a global nonprofit that empowers young leaders to drive social and economic change through digital skills, innovation, and community development programmes. DOT operates across Africa and the Middle East, creating opportunities for youth to participate meaningfully in their communities.
